    Information communicated by Member States regarding State aid granted under Commission Regulation (EC) No 70/2001 of 12 January 2001 on the application of Articles 87 and 88 of the EC Treaty to State aid to small and medium-sized enterprises

    (2005/C 316/06)

    (Text with EEA relevance)

    Aid No

    XS 67/03

    Member State

    Greece

    Region

    All regions (13)

    Title of aid scheme or name of company receiving individual aid

    Schemes of assistance under the Community support framework 2000-2006 towards integrated rural development programmes

    Legal basis

    Κοινή υπουργική απόφαση 505/2002 αριθ. πρωτοκόλου 305875/8404 (ΦΕΚ 1488/28.11.2002 Τεύχος Β')

    Annual expenditure planned or overall amount of individual aid granted to the company

    Aid is to be granted for the first time in July 2003, and a fresh call is to be made within the period of application of the 2000-2006 programmes. The estimated public spending for all calls and all programmes together will amount to EUR 485 000 000

    Maximum aid intensity

    Schemes of assistance towards integrated rural development programmes

    (the rates are in line with the relevant regional aid map and with Regulation (EC) No 70/2001 on SMEs, expressed in nge, with the addition of the 15 percentage points in aid allowed by Article 4(3)(b) of Regulation (EC) No 70/2001, which applies in all Greek regions in accordance with Article 87(3)(a) of the EC Treaty)

    Rates of assistance

    North Aegean, South Aegean, the Region of Attica, the Eparchy of Trizinia, the islands of Kithira and Antikithira, Epirus, East Macedonia, the Ionian Islands, the Peloponnese, and all the Greek islands with the exception of Crete

    60 %

    Central Macedonia, Thessaly, Continental Greece, Northern Greece and Crete

    55 %

    Central Macedonia, Attica

    50 %

    Note

    The aid is granted for the establishment and modernisation of microenterprises, within the meaning of Annex 1 to Regulation (EC) No 70/2001, in manufacturing, craft industry, cottage industry and agri-tourism, with a view to the diversification of the local economy and the reduction of its dependence on the primary sector and agricultural activities

    Date of implementation

    The aid will be granted from July 2003

    Duration of scheme or individual aid award

    Aid may be paid under the scheme until 31 December 2008, subject to renewal of the authorisation of expenditure by the EU

    Objective of aid

    The objective pursued is the retention, attraction, and invigoration of economic activity in mountain, hill and less-favoured districts in the areas covered by integrated rural development aid programmes
